Hotteok is Korean style pancake filled with sugary ingredients and is a popular street food of South Korea. It is usually eaten during the winter season because it's hot.

It have a very similar pronunciation with “hot-dog”, but is totally different from hot-dog.
Hotteok is made of wheat flour, water, milk, brown sugar, and yeast, in this area they made it slightly different by putting sun flower seed (They call it Ssiat Hotteok).

There are a few stall here with writing all over their stall, saying they have been selling Hotteok for “40years”, they wrote the same thing when I first visit this area, 2years ago. Well~

So far I find this stall taste the best, everyone like different taste, maybe you can try the other stall as well.

While queuing, there is a medium size tin can, just drop 1000won for 1 Hotteok.
Then collect your Hotteok when is your turn.
They are too busy to collect your money, everyone is busy making Hotteok.
